Transaction 82a5038f28dedf98944f8dc0366913037097e24db400a8e8cf686658fd8a921e
1 Input
1 Output
-
82a5038f28dedf98944f8dc0366913037097e24db400a8e8cf686658fd8a921e:0
- value
- 2068998
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6c62bbf0f68e73a476534a84f2158b530de6aff
- address
- bc1q7mrzh0c0drnn53m9xj5y7g2ck5cdu6hlyl6qex